description

At the 2019 UN General Assembly the Prime Minister announced a new £100m Biodiverse Landscapes Fund (BLF) to restore key landscapes and their ecosystems and support human development objectives in global biodiversity hotspots.

The Authority is now tendering a requirement to appoint a Fund Manager (FM) to manage approx. £86.6m of Official Development Assistance (ODA) grant funding in 18 countries grouped into six landscapes, over a period of 9 financial years. The fund may be extended by a period, or periods, totalling 36 months.

The FM will be required to administer delivery partner competitions on the Authority's behalf, manage and monitor the grants, co-ordinate BLF-wide learning, and provide associated services.

Additional information:

As described in the procurement documents, Tenderers must sign a Non-Disclosure Agreement to access part of the procurement documents.

The Authority has extended the timeline for receipt of bids by 5 days, from 30 days to 35 days, to account for this requirement.
